  Southeast Asia Information Port News (www.dnyxxg.com), November 1, 2025: Security measures in the Golden Triangle Special Economic Zone, located in Bokeo Province, Laos, have been comprehensively strengthened, and entry and exit management has become stricter. In response to rumors that "some individuals involved in criminal activities attempted to flee from Myanmar to the zone," local law enforcement agencies are continuously intensifying various inspections to maintain regional security and stability.

  Media visits to the area observed a significant decrease in population activity compared to before. Recently, authorities have conducted multiple building inspections and routine patrols. Many individuals suspected of online illegal activities left before enforcement actions began, while others were apprehended and dealt with according to law.

  It is understood that due to ongoing crackdowns in Myawaddy and surrounding areas of Myanmar, the possibility that some individuals involved in criminal activities may have attempted to transfer through neighboring regions cannot be ruled out. However, multiple sources indicate that the area surrounding the Golden Triangle Special Economic Zone is currently under strict management. Lao military and police conduct routine patrols along the border, and people entering or leaving the zone must undergo multiple identity verifications and security checks. The likelihood of the individuals involved in the aforementioned rumors successfully entering the zone is extremely low.

  Analysts point out that the region borders Thailand, Myanmar, and Laos, with numerous natural passageways. While it cannot be ruled out that some individuals might attempt to use it as a transit route to other countries, Lao authorities have further strengthened their oversight of border crossings by land and sea to prevent the movement of illegal personnel.

  Currently, the Golden Triangle Special Economic Zone is continuously promoting the development of its cultural tourism and port economy, gradually reducing the space for illegal activities through industrial upgrading, and striving to improve the overall image of the region.
